Transaction 4b59ba48e252c29297d1a3926cf074b4776f88b78d4f391549ea211f63cc891f

1 Input
2 Outputs
  • 4b59ba48e252c29297d1a3926cf074b4776f88b78d4f391549ea211f63cc891f:0
  • value  451856839
    address  15Mevu2hPEdBj3QBnXPdJYPTeQ8LjahLES
  • 4b59ba48e252c29297d1a3926cf074b4776f88b78d4f391549ea211f63cc891f:1
  • value  1599680
    address  326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h